Is there future plans to include mobile boinc into boinctasks?   Since there is the  requirement that it be connected to a  local WiFi which is usually a home routed WiFi.  It would be nice to see what the status is, what task are executing etc. presently you must turn on the  mobile phone and this stops the boinc client.   I understand that the mobile client is somewhat  limited, but in my  home the mobile phone is on  the charger most of the day.  At least the status of  projects that are presently executing, waiting to execute and ready to start.

fred

Quote from: idahofisherman on January 05, 2015, 12:00:43 PM
Is there future plans to include mobile boinc into boinctasks?
You mean the official Android BOINC version?
This is probably not going to happen, the client doesn't allow any outside access, for security reasons.
What you can do is request this feature in the BOINC forum.
